Complete answer: The Gulf of Kutch is an inlet of the Arabian Sea dividing the Kutch and the Kathiawar peninsula regions of Gujarat. The Great Rann of Kutch is located in the north and the Gulf of Khambhat lies in the south. The Gulf of Kutch is known for extreme daily tides and has the highest potential for tidal energy generation. It has the world’s largest Vessel Traffic System covering a water area of 16,500 sq. km. There is also a Marine National Park in the Gulf of Kutch which was established in 1982 and has an area of 162.89 sq. km. There are 70 species of sponges found here and 54 species of Coral which include 44 species of hard coral and 10 species of soft coral also 90 species of birds are also found. The Gulf of Kutch is 402 feet or 123 m deep and is about 99 miles in length.
